Slaughterhouse Final Location: Pig (Guinea Bissau - ~ 500 m)

The 500 m raster dataset represents selected top location score areas filtered by exclusive criteria: access to finance, distance to major roads, access to IT, and distance to urban areas. The layer was produced under the scope of FAO’s Hand-in-Hand Initiative, Geographical Information Systems - Multicriteria Decision Analysis for value chain infrastructure location.

The score is achieved by processing sub-model outputs that characterize production, logistical, and socio-economic factors.

Access to finance, distance to roads, and urban areas are defined using a linear distance threshold:

• Banks - approx. 10km buffer radius.

• Major roads - approx. 5km buffer radius.

• Access to IT.

• Electrification - approx. 5km buffer radius.

Access to IT and electricity is characterized by applying the mobile broadband coverage map and the Atlas AI Electrification map.

Data lineage:

Major data sources, FAO GIS platform Hand-in-Hand and OpenStreetMap (open data) including the following datasets:

  1. GLW Gridded Livestock of the World - Gridded Livestock of the World (GLW 3 and GLW 2) https://data.apps.fao.org/catalog/iso/47457ad7-ed00-4346-81e2-85aacd0e6d91
  2. Mapspam Production – IFPRI's Spatial Production Allocation Model (SPAM) estimates of crop distribution within disaggregated units. https://data.apps.fao.org/map/catalog/srv/eng/catalog.search;jsessionid=4AA4D377D0F90E3328ACBDB5C21BFFC6?node=srv#/metadata/0c6be5d1-3a73-4516-953b-dbe2b511d6b3
  3. OpenStreetMap.
  4. Mobile Broadband Coverage produced based on: Coverage Data © Collins Bartholomew and GSMA 2021. https://data.apps.fao.org/catalog/dataset/mobile-broadband-coverage-global-1km
  5. Atlas AI - Asset Wealth Index 2020 and Electrification 2021. https://docs.atlasai.co/economic%20well-being/asset_wealth/, https://docs.atlasai.co/infrastructure/electrification/.
